A 2012 Spring Passport to Long Island Wine Country special is underway through June 1. In other words, this is a fabulous time to come spend a few days at  Arbor View House our  North Fork Long Island Bed and Breakfast near historic Greenport, NY.
Do you know how fun it is to visit a foreign land and come home with a new stamp on your passport? Well, each time you visit a participating Long Island Winery and purchase a bottle of wine, you'll get a stamp on your "passport".
Visit at least 10 participating wineries and receive:
  • A complimentary tasting of featured wine (with purchase of any in-house tasting).
  • 2 admission tickets for the price of 1 to the 2012 Taste of Summer event at Old Bethpage Village on June 2.
  • A chance to win an East End Experience Gift Package.

The Tall Ships 2012 are coming to Greenport on the North Fork of Long Island over Memorial Day Weekend.
This is an extraordinary occasion–a chance to see some of the most glorious ships in the world under sail. The ships will arrive on Friday, May 25th and depart on Tuesday, May 29. While they’re docked in the Village of Greenport, visitors are invited to step on board and speak with members of the crew.
It’s magnificent to simply see the ships. Being able to tour them is, as they say, icing on the cake.

There will be vendors in town and Front Street will be closed each day until 6 pm.
Come see the Pride of Baltimore II, a reproduction 1812-era topsail schooner and the Goodwill Ambassador of the State of Maryland.

Come see the Picton Castle, a three-masted, square rigger tall ship based in Nova Scotia.

Come see the H.M.S. Bounty, a movie-star of a ship and a relic of the famous ship that was mutinied off the coast of Tahiti in 1789.
